首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
react
订阅
我家猫咪叫花妞
更多收藏集
微信扫码分享
微信
新浪微博
QQ
11篇文章 · 0订阅
useMemo, useCallback, useEffect 三者区别
父组件将一个 【值】 传递给子组件,若父组件的其他值发生变化时,子组件也会跟着渲染多次,会造成性能浪费; useMemo是将父组件传递给子组件的值缓存起来,只有当 useMemo中的第二个参数状态变化
【长文慎入】一文吃透 React SSR 服务端渲染和同构原理
前段时间一直在研究react ssr技术,然后写了一个完整的ssr开发骨架。今天写文,主要是把我的研究成果的精华内容整理落地,另外通过再次梳理希望发现更多优化的地方,也希望可以让更多的人少踩一些坑,让跟多的人理解和掌握这个技术。 相信看过本文(前提是能对你的胃口,也能较好的消化…
解决useEffect重复调用问题
useEffect是React hooks中可以让你在函数组件中执行副作用操作的Effect Hook。 在React hooks刚出来的时候我也记录过一篇关于认识 react Hooks的。在使用的过程中,经常遇到useEffect重复调用的问题,因此借此文总结下。 比如下面…
react hooks 万字总结,带你夯实基础
前言 自己在掘金上看了也看了很多关于hooks的文章,感觉都讲得不是很详细。而且也有很多的水文。最近自己打算重学react,系统性的再把hooks给学习一遍。 Hooks is what? react
彻底搞清高阶函数与高阶组件的关系
大家知道在React和Vue中都存在高阶组件。尤其是在React应用更为普遍一些。其实高阶组件的定义来源于高阶函数。首先我们先看看什么是高阶函数。 高阶函数英文叫Higher-order function。对其他函数进行操作的函数,可以将它们作为参数或返回它们。 首先我们先写一…
学习React Hooks系列 - useRef
Ref属性用来获取DOM元素的节点和获取子组件的实例。 String Ref是个过时的API。因为String类型的Ref存在一些问题,将在未来的某个版本中被遗弃,不建议使用。 Ref获取子组件的实例后,可以调用子组件上的方法。 Callback Ref能助你更精细地控制何时 …
从实现到理解 React Hook 使用规则
阅读hook的官方文档 可以看到它的一些使用限制。 浏览器就会抛出类似的错误。 接下来 ,让我们尝试手动实现以下useState和useEffect这两个Hook。通过理解其设计原则来理解其使用规则. 这里实现的setState每次更新state后,并不能拿到最新的state,…
在 Create React App 中使用 CSS Modules
本文介绍了如何在 Create React App 脚手架中使用 CSS Modules 的两种方式。 此时 Button 组件的背景颜色是红色,但是字体颜色却不是红色,因为使用了 Css Modules 之后,普通的 css 样式就不起效果了,需要用全局的方式编写才可以(:g…
React 初涉总结
来新公司开始用 React 已经两个多月了,当然之前我对 React 也不是一无所知的,对 React 的基础语法、JSX、Virtual Dom 都是有一定的了解。之前用过 Angular、Vue,对组件化开发都掌握的很熟练了,但 React 与 Angular、Vue 还是…
[译] Redux vs. React 的 Context API
React 在 16.3 版本里面引入了新的 Context API —— 说它是新的是因为老版本的 context API 是一个幕后的试验性功能,大多数人要么不知道,要么就是依据官方文档所说,尽量避免使用它。 但是,现在 Context API 摇身一变成为了 React …